Property worth Rs 2.3 cr returned

Haveri: Haveri police solved 46 cases including house break-ins and temple thefts, seized property worth Rs 2.3 crore and returned it to the rightful owners on Thursday in Haveri. People expressed gratitude to the police after recovering their cash, gold and silver ornaments.Property recovered by police from all stations was put on display at the event held at Haveri SP office. After obtaining court approval, the items were handed back to the claimants in the presence of SP Yashodha Vantagudi. “From Jan to July 2026, 46 cases in the district have been solved. We have seized gold ornaments worth approximately Rs 1.2 crore, Rs 63.2 lakh cash, vehicles worth Rs 8.7 lakh, silver ornaments worth Rs 34.5 lakh and mobile phones, all of which have been returned to the rightful owners,” said SP Yashodha.“Makaravalli and Byadagi robbery cases are major traces; accused was arrested in Surat, Gujarat. In another case involving a house burglary and gold theft, the accused was traced in Madhya Pradesh. Police department is working to ensure justice for victims,” he said.
